International Amiga '98 Announces Training Session Expansion

PRESS RELEASE - May 14, 1998.

International Amiga '98, is pleased to announce:

By popular demand...
IA98 Training Sessions expand and now include Thursday May 28th!

New Superb Training Classes on Thursday include:

"How to Program the Amiga" (6hrs!), with Eric Lavitsky

"ASAP C++ Wrappers for Amiga's OO API", with Laurie Perrin

"Amiga E, an Overview", and, "Amiga E, Advanced Topics" with Wouter van Ootermerssen

"Basic TCP/IP Programming", and Advanced TCP/IP Programming" with Holger Kruse (Miami)

"Aardappel, Design of a new, simple language" with Wouter van Ootermerssen
